How to Choose the Best Car Seat Newborn
The best car seat newborn is one that meets federal safety standards, fits your car, has useful features (like turning into a stroller) and works with your budget. It's also important to ensure that the baby car seat clicks into and out of your car with ease especially if you frequently change between trips to the taxi or in hire cars and grandparents vehicles.
Safety
A good car seat will come with additional features that go above and beyond federal safety standards. These include padded inserts on the head and shoulders and also air-repellent fabric to keep them cool while driving in hot weather.
Another important safety consideration is the ease to set up and use the seat. Idealy, the seat should be simple to install and use, with clear indicators of its level and position as well as security.
Find features that allow you to do this, such as locks built-in to the seat and belt guides that assist to align the car seat to the vehicle's seatbelt. Also, you should avoid purchasing used car seats that might not be crash-tested or have been in an accident and might not protect your child. If you do decide to purchase an old one be sure that it's on the expiration date and isn't being sold by an individual seller who does not have evidence of ownership.

Comfort
A well-designed infant car seat is comfortable for your baby both when they are in the seat as well as when you are installing it. Look for padded straps that fit snugly on their shoulders, and soft fabric that is comfortable on their stomach, especially if they will be in the seat for long trips.
The best car seat for infants is also easy to use. Some have premium LATCH connectors with a SuperCinch force multiplier that tightens the seat. Some also have spring-loaded leveling legs and belt paths to make installation without a base simpler than ever. Other features will help you adjust the height of the harness and headrest, which is particularly important as your child grows.

Design
The styles of car seats are as diverse as the cars they're placed in. While some parents choose to not use infant car seat best car seats in favour of a convertible model, most new mothers want a seat that will grow with their baby into toddlerhood. All-in-one car seats are the most flexible that allow you to change from rear-facing to forward-facing. It usually has a higher height and weight limit, and is often used as a booster seat if your child is ready for one.
The ideal infant car seat for newborns is lightweight and easy to take off the base with your baby inside.
